Three-Phase Distribution Power Flow Calculation for Loop-Based Microgrids

Next, we use the NR method for power mismatch corrections at LBPs and PV nodes. Finally, the proposed method is extended to islanded microgrids by introducing the system frequency as a variable. We label the proposed loop-based method an NR-BFS power flow calculation scheme, which combines NR and BFS methods for microgrid solutions.

What is energy planning in a microgrid?

The energy planning of a microgrid generally involves these steps: (i) the selection of energy sources, (ii) the sizing of these sources, and (iii) the definition of the energy management strategy. The level of detail in each phase might vary depending on the design objective .
